Ok I have received my monitor and I will have to say. For $167 this monitor kicks ass. My only complaint is that really bright things can be a bit washed out, and there could be a tad more vibrance in the colors. Oh, ya and a bit more refresh rate would be nice at higher resolutions. Though I find 75hz at 1280x960 is just fine. I have no reason to run any higher as it would just make things too small.


Anyone looking for a good monitor at a great price should check this deal out. Also any color issues can be corrected in the nvida drivers if you can not get it just perfect on the monitors settings.
